Cracks in commercial concrete slabs are often related to issues that arise during the installation process or due to environmental and structural factors. For example, improper mixing or finishing techniques can lead to weak spots that develop cracks over time. Additionally, concrete is sensitive to temperature fluctuations, which can cause expansion and contraction cycles that stress the material. Heavy loads from equipment, vehicles, or storage racks can also induce stress, especially if the slab was not designed to handle such weight. What are common causes of cracks in commercial concrete slabs? Common causes include soil movement, improper mixing, and thermal expansion, which can lead to stress and cracking in concrete slabs.
How does soil settlement contribute to cracking in concrete slabs? Soil settlement occurs when the ground beneath the slab shifts or compresses, creating uneven support that can cause cracks to develop over time.
Can temperature changes cause cracks in concrete slabs? Yes, fluctuations in temperature can cause concrete to expand and contract, leading to stress that may result in cracking if not properly managed.
Why do improper mixing or curing lead to cracks in commercial concrete slabs? Inadequate mixing or curing can weaken the concrete, making it more susceptible to cracking under load or environmental stress.
